Yeni Mac'ime node.js yüklemem gerekiyor ve c ++ veya g ++ derleyicisinin kurulu olmasını gerektiriyor. Xcode ödemeden nasıl alabilirim?
Yeni Mac'ime node.js yüklemem gerekiyor ve c ++ veya g ++ derleyicisinin kurulu olmasını gerektiriyor. Xcode ödemeden nasıl alabilirim?
Yanıtlar:
Ücretsiz bir geliştirici hesabıyla Xcode 3.x'i ücretsiz olarak indirebilirsiniz. Xcode 3, GCC 4.2, LLVM-GCC 1.5 ve LLVM 1.5 ile birlikte gelir, böylece C ++, C ve ObjC kodunu derlemek için ihtiyacınız olan her şey.
(Not: LLVM 1.5, C ++ kodunu derleyemez, bu nedenle bunun için LLVM-GCC veya GCC'ye geri dönmeniz gerekir.)
Sadece GCC ve ilgili araçları istiyorsanız, büyük Xcode yükleyicisini indirmek ve yüklemek büyük bir güçlüktür.
Osx-gcc-installer, önceden oluşturulmuş ikili paketlerden gerekli derleyicileri kurmanıza izin verir veya kendi yükleyicinizi oluşturmanıza yardımcı olur.
İlk burada Dancek tarafından bahsedildi
MacOSX için gcc'yi Apples Açık Kaynak sitesinden alabilirsiniz: http://opensource.apple.com/release/developer-tools-40/ Yine de herhangi bir talimatla birlikte gelmiyor.
(Bence gcc uygundur, lütfen yanlışsam beni düzeltmekten çekinmeyin).
Mac, yazılım DVD'leri ile birlikte gelir - bunlardan biri Xcode'a sahiptir. Oradan kurabilirsiniz.
XCode en son GCC ve G ++ ile birlikte gelmez (4.2 ile birlikte gelir), bu nedenle en son özellikleri istiyorsanız yine de kendi yüklemenizi yapmanız gerekir. Macports ve GNU yeterli talimat SAĞLAMAZ. Yani, bu bir sır olarak kalıyor.
XCode'u indirebilir veya kurulum CD'nizde bulabilirsiniz. Bu size eski GCC / G ++ 'ı verecektir. Bunu aldıktan sonra, en son GCC'yi indirebilirsiniz.
ABD, Tampa: http://mirrors-us.seosue.com/gcc/
AMA, nasıl yüklüyorsun ??
Tek bildiğim ..
Oluşturduğunuz buildgcc klasörüne gidin Terminal Commmands cd .. size UP 1 seviyesi getirir (cd ve .. arasındaki not alanı) ls size cd / foldername içinde olduğunuz klasörde hangi dosya ve klasörlerin bulunduğunu söyler Klasör
Buildgcc klasöründeyseniz şunu yazın: ../gcc-4.6.3/configure WAIT. Sonra şunu yazın: WAIT'i çok uzun bir süre yapın.
Afedersiniz. Burada sıkışıp kaldım.